Description
LUDLOW
SO5174 QUALITY SQUARE 825-1/1/446 (East side) The Kitchen Door
GV II
Outbuilding, now shop and kitchen. Early C19. Brick; hipped plain tile roof. 3-storeys; single-window range: 2-light casement under segmental arch; 2-light casement over; oak wall-plate. C20 stable door under segmental arch. Leanto to right has C20, 2-light casement and brickwork to 1st floor. INTERIOR: ground floor retains large ceiling beam. Rear: rendered, with C19 casement to ground, 1st and 2nd floors; oak wallplate. Included for group value.
